Output bba307609323484a3cc63053b127587f800ad77be53f3ca3c0b6446789142068:11

value
1600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4cb791d6835ce6cd51c9183849c96e428b1051c OP_EQUAL
address
A7TdEQgVvpD2BXFEmUNU7eopqiyDGhjFU2
transaction
bba307609323484a3cc63053b127587f800ad77be53f3ca3c0b6446789142068